If you’re trying to figure out how to add reactions or emoji responses to a discussion or comment on a website, here’s a simple step-by-step guide to help you get started. This process works for many platforms where you see options to react with emojis like thumbs up, thumbs down, smile, or heart.
First, look for the reaction buttons near the comment or post. These buttons usually carry small emoji icons or labels such as “Like,” “Love,” “Laugh,” etc. Click on the emoji that best matches how you feel about the content. This will add your reaction to the post.
If you want to change or remove your reaction, simply click the same emoji again. Your reaction count will update to reflect your change. Many platforms also let you select multiple reactions on a single comment, so you can show your support or feelings in different ways.
Some platforms offer additional emoji options like “Hooray,” “Thinking,” or “Eyes,” which you can add by clicking a “React” button or hover over the existing reactions for more options. Just choose the emoji that best communicates your response.
